2) This quote reminded me of a sweet song I learned as a little kid. It went something like this: "I can talk to God anytime. I can talk to God anywhere. I can talk about anything. Cause He hears my prayers. He is always there. He always hears my prayer." Yes, simplistic, but how often to I forget that I don't need big, fancy words or colossal problems to make prayer 'good'? A LOT! I just need a sincere heart, as that of a child, and God will be listening.

3) My desire in life is that I would be so intertwined with God and his desires would be my own. I want to want what God wants! And that takes prayer and dedication to truly knowing our Heavenly Father.

This was a quote that I remembered that didn't fit neatly into one category of end note so here it is:

"What you pray reflects what you believe about God."- Craig Groschel (spelling???) Wow, what a powerful statement. I often find myself holding back prayers or tailoring to something I devise as 'plausible' for God.
Pray Boldly.
Ask God for the impossible.
It doesn't mean He is going to give it to you, but it does show your trust and faith in His ability and power.
